Consider the concept of tokenization. Blockchain allows for the representation of real-world assets – from real estate and art to intellectual property and even fractional ownership in companies – as digital tokens. This process, known as tokenization, unlocks liquidity in otherwise illiquid assets. A piece of art that might be inaccessible to the average investor can be tokenized, allowing multiple individuals to own a fraction of it, thereby making it an investable asset. This dramatically broadens the scope of what can be considered an investment, and crucially, makes these investments divisible and tradable on blockchain-based platforms. Decentralized Finance, or DeFi, is another revolutionary pillar of the Blockchain Wealth Path. DeFi seeks to recreate traditional financial services – lending, borrowing, trading, insurance – on decentralized blockchain networks, without relying on central authorities like banks. This offers greater transparency, lower fees, and increased accessibility. For instance, instead of depositing money in a bank to earn interest, you can deposit your digital assets into a DeFi lending protocol and earn yield, often at significantly higher rates than traditional savings accounts. Similarly, you can borrow against your digital assets without going through a credit check. Navigating DeFi requires a different mindset, one that embraces the peer-to-peer nature of these transactions and understands the smart contract mechanisms that govern them.

Beyond direct investment, staking and yield farming offer compelling avenues for passive income generation within the Blockchain Wealth Path. Staking involves locking up your cryptocurrency holdings to support the operation of a proof-of-stake blockchain network. In return for your contribution to network security and validation, you receive rewards, typically in the form of more cryptocurrency. This is akin to earning interest on your digital assets, but often with much higher yields than traditional financial instruments. Yield farming, a more complex and often higher-risk strategy within DeFi, involves actively moving your digital assets between various lending protocols and liquidity pools to maximize returns. While potentially lucrative, yield farming demands a sophisticated understanding of smart contracts, impermanent loss, and the dynamic nature of DeFi markets.

Decentralized Autonomous Organizations (DAOs) are another innovative concept emerging from blockchain technology, offering a unique model for collective wealth building and management. DAOs are organizations governed by smart contracts and run by their members, who typically hold governance tokens. Decisions regarding the DAO's treasury, development, and strategy are made through token-based voting. Participating in DAOs can provide individuals with a stake in the growth and success of a project, offering both financial upside and a voice in its direction. This represents a shift towards more democratic and community-driven models of wealth creation, where collective action and shared ownership are paramount.

Transparent Prize Pools

In traditional esports, prize pools are often shrouded in mystery. Teams and players often don’t know the exact amount of money at stake until the event concludes. This lack of transparency can lead to mistrust and speculation. However, with blockchain, prize pools become transparent from the outset. Every participant can see the total prize money, how it is divided, and how it is distributed. This level of transparency eliminates ambiguity and builds trust among all parties involved—from players to fans.

Imagine a tournament where the total prize pool of $1 million is transparently recorded on a blockchain. All participants can see that the money is held securely in a smart contract, and as matches are won and lost, the prize money is automatically and transparently redistributed. This real-time transparency ensures that every player and team knows exactly how much they have won at any given moment. It’s a win-win situation that enhances the integrity of the competition.

Innovative Betting Models

Betting in esports has traditionally been a complex and often opaque process. With blockchain, betting models can be revolutionized to provide greater transparency and security. Blockchain-based betting platforms use smart contracts to automate and secure bets, ensuring that the outcomes are not only transparent but also tamper-proof.

Consider a blockchain-based betting platform where users can place bets on esports matches. The bets are recorded on the blockchain and locked in a smart contract. As the match progresses, the odds adjust in real-time based on the performance of the teams. When the match ends, the smart contract automatically calculates the winning bets and distributes the funds to the winners. This entire process is transparent, reducing the risk of fraud and ensuring fair play.
